Steve, Terence by no means represents the general user base here with his comments.

I too run the gears and have been an advocate of them ever since the install and the first trail run with them. If competition comes out, then may the best deal/quality win, but in the mean time, Calmini is the sole seller of gearing options for Nissans. The parts are high quality and to date I've read of no problems with them whatsoever.

Companies making parts don't do it out of the kindness of their hearts. They're businesses driven by profits. I'd honestly be surprised if Calmini has broken even on them yet with all the R&D and tooling required, yet they still sell them to us.

But it would have been beneficial to have had some representation at AZIV, even if it wasnt Steve himself, not only for those who participated, but also for anyone else you would have seen Calmini products in John's vid (which he should market).

Calmini has a well earned reputation, and I'm sure if other companies see that Cal is interested in the Nissan market then there might be something to it, encouraging other fabricators to offer quality products. Obviously Nissan NA could get off their ass and do the same (e.g. TRD for Toyota), though there is Nismo, but that chit is expensive and primarily geared for the racing crowd.

Without support people will continue to buy Toys, and that just feeds the cycle; little demand for vehicles due to small aftermarket product availability = little aftermarket product development = little demand....
